Upwork Inc., together with its subsidiaries, has established itself as a pioneering force in the gig economy by operating a work marketplace that efficiently connects businesses with a broad spectrum of independent professionals and agencies across the globe. With a focus on key regions such as the United States, India, and the Philippines, Upwork's work marketplace offers an extensive array of talent across various skill sets and industries. These include sales and marketing, customer service, data science and analytics, design and creative roles, as well as web, mobile, and software development. The platform is designed to facilitate streamlined workflow processes for clients, encompassing talent sourcing, outreach, and contracting, thereby enhancing the efficiency of engaging remote talent. Furthermore, it supports remote engagements through functionalities such as communication and collaboration tools, the processing of talent invoices, and payment protection mechanisms. Upwork's evolution from Elance-oDesk, Inc. to Upwork Inc. in May 2015, coupled with its inception in 2013 and headquarters location in San Francisco, California, marks its trajectory as a leader in the work marketplace domain.
